Overview
The National Naval Museum in Tigre is a fascinating destination for history and maritime enthusiasts. It showcases the naval history of Argentina with an impressive collection of ships, artifacts, and interactive exhibits.
The museum is significant as it preserves and displays the rich naval heritage of Argentina, including famous ships and historical documents.
